Transaction d5286049101b812fe1bfa044c7505fa2d856a477c7e47433b08f79aaa49cf630

3 Input
1 Outputs
  • d5286049101b812fe1bfa044c7505fa2d856a477c7e47433b08f79aaa49cf630:0
  • value  785776
    address  19VRg3dH38PmM7n6yP8KEWRixdsuJgpCEV